Eltrombopag for Treatment of Thrombocytopenia After Autologous Stem Cell Transplantation in Children: Single Center Experience
11 Nov 2024
Abstract excerpt
INTRODUCTION: Thrombocytopenia is a common clinical problem in cancer patients undergoing high-dose chemotherapy and autologous hematopoietic stem cell transplantation (HSCT). It can occur as prolonged isolated thrombocytopenia (PIT) or secondary failure of platelet recovery (SFPR) and may cause potentially fatal bleeding. However, data on the treatment of post-transplant thrombocytopenia is still lacking....
